Learning Agile is a comprehensive guide to the most popular agile methods, written in a light and engaging style that makes it easy for you to learn. Agile has revolutionized the way teams approach software development, but with dozens of agile methodologies to choose from, the decision to "go agile" can be tricky. This practical book helps you sort it out, first by grounding you in agile's underlying principles, then by describing four specific - and well-used - agile methods: Scrum, extreme programming (XP), Lean, and Kanban.

You are an Agile Coach and you are being called in to fix a bad problem. Your client has entered into a fixed price contract with their client, but it looks like the project is going sour. Half of the time and money have been spent but only about 30 percent of the milestones have been reached. Management wants you to "do Agile" and fix the problem. What should you do? This case and the others in the series come from the real-world experiences of a group of Scrum professionals who meet regularly to discuss the Scrum Framework and how to apply it to actual situations they have encountered.
